Into University of East Anglia Newton

 

 

A unique opportunity to study A-levels on a leading university campus

Newton A-level Programme students attend practical laboratory sessions at the University of East Anglia, and are taught in university facilities by leading academics. This offers an unrivalled headstart when progressing to your future university of choice.

 

Top 3 reasons students choose the Newton A-level Programme:

 

 

Over three times the national average for A* grades (2013).
73% of results were A* or A grade (2013). 

Students have successfully progressed to Cambridge University, Imperial College London, University College London, the London School of Economics, the University of East Anglia, Chicago University and many more of the world’s top universities.

 

The Newton A-level Programme university campus experience offers:

A unique opportunity to study at a leading science research institution.
Widely-recognised Cambridge International Examination Board A-levels.
Purpose-built INTO Centre offering unrivalled living and learning facilities.
Professional advice and guidance on applying to top UK universities and medical schools.
Mix with undergraduate students, and experience lectures and workshops run by noted university academics.
Inspiring enhancement activities beyond the standard A-level curriculum
The highest level of care and support, including help obtaining work experience.
Generous scholarships for grade A students.

FOR MEDICINE: Compulsory Modules:Mathematics,Chemistry, Biology Optional Modules:Physics,Psychology

FOR OTHER SCIENCES: Compulsory Modules:Mathematics,Chemistry Optional Modules:Physics,Psychology, Biology, Further Mathermatics

Course length: 5 or 6 terms (18 or 21 months) Academic requirements: 6 GCSEs grade A* - B or equivalent (6 GCSEs grade A* - A or equivalent for students planning on studying Medicine, Veterinary Science, or Dentistry)
Start dates: September, January English language requirements: IELTS 5.0 - 5.5 or equivalent (IELTS 6.0 or equivalent for students planning on studying Medicine, Veterinary Science, or Dentistry)
Age: 16 years and above Fees: From £37,125
